Indian iron ore imports stood at 326,750 MT in Jul’16. Iron ore imports were significantly up by around 92% M-o-M. In Jun’16, iron ore imports were registered at 170,000 MT.
On the other hand, iron ore imports drop down significantly by 50% Y-o-Y basis, as it was 652,500 MT in the same consecutive month prior this year. In FY16, iron ore imports were registered at 5.6 MnT, down by around 63% as compared to FY15 as it was 15.1 MnT.
In first four months of FY17, Indian iron ore imports registered at 1.65 MnT. Imports were significantly down by 41% Y-o-Y as it was 2.79 MnT in the same consecutive period prior this year.
All the imported cargos bought in the month of Jul’16 was booked in the month of Jun’16 when global iron ore prices were lower. In June’16, the monthly average of global iron ore index was at USD 51/MT, CFR China, which was down by USD 4.5/MT from the month of May’16.
In Jul’16, Essar Steel imported around 74,150 MT after a time span of 2 months. Alongside, Goa Sponge & Power bought a cargo carrying 75,000 MT iron ore after a time span of 1 month.
All the imported iron ore shipments bought were from South Africa & Brazil. Out of the total quantity imported in the month of Jul’16, 252,600 MT iron ore was from South Africa and 74,150 MT from Brazil.
